Cowork Funchal — Where Island Living Meets Coworking
In this episode of Around the World in 250 Coworking Spaces, Pauline takes us to Cowork Funchal in Madeira, Portugal, for a conversation with founder Andre Loa about how the space has grown and adapted over more than a decade.
Key highlights
- One of Portugal’s first coworking spaces — Founded in 2010, before “coworking” was a household word.
- Prime location — A colorful courtyard and a central Funchal address make it a lively meeting spot.
- Island transformation — Once a destination for older, slower-paced tourism, Madeira is now attracting younger travelers, remote workers, and digital nomads.
- Community mix — A blend of locals and international members, with flexible coworking allowing work from anywhere in the building (or outside in the courtyard).
- Events & social life — From courtyard gatherings and bar meetups to conference space rentals, the community stays connected and engaged.
- Pandemic resilience — Despite challenges, the island’s good handling of COVID-19 allowed the space to reopen early and attract new members.
Cowork Funchal shows that coworking is not just about desks — it’s about lifestyle. Here, work blends seamlessly with island life, creating a unique experience for locals and nomads alike.
